An Executive Certificate in Genetic Engineering for Climate Change Experts provides professionals with advanced knowledge and practical skills in applying genetic engineering techniques to address climate change challenges. This specialized program focuses on developing innovative solutions for sustainable agriculture, carbon sequestration, and bioremediation.
Learning outcomes include mastering gene editing technologies like CRISPR-Cas9, understanding the genetic basis of climate resilience in plants and microorganisms, and designing strategies for developing climate-smart crops and biofuels. Participants will also gain expertise in risk assessment and ethical considerations related to genetic engineering applications in climate change mitigation.
The program's duration typically ranges from a few months to a year, depending on the intensity and curriculum structure. The program often incorporates a mix of online and in-person modules, allowing for flexibility and networking opportunities with leading experts in the field.
